Our story
Founded in 1978, Aumkar Group began its journey in Kampung Kalumpang, Tawau, Sabah, with the planting of 1,000 acres of oil palm. What started as a modest plantation has since grown into a diversified and forward-looking agribusiness, managing approximately 28,000 acres of agriculture land across the Tawau, Kunak, and Lahad Datu regions.
While oil palm remains the core of our operations, Aumkar has progressively diversified its agricultural footprint to include coconut, bamboo, cloves, and nutmeg—reflecting our commitment to sustainable land use and crop diversity.

Suresh Dahyabhai Patel
Director
Suresh Patel joined the family business in 1976 after completing his ACCA studies. He has been actively involved in the company’s plantations division since 1994 and was appointed to the Board of Directors in 2000.
With decades of experience, his leadership, insight and knowledge have significantly contributed to the expansion and operational excellence of the plantations division, supporting the long-term stability and growth of the Aumkar Group.
